Eventually, I will get a glossy, shiny and pretty full size 1911. Preferably of the Colt variety.

But I wanted my first 1911 to be carry ready for hard use. The Range Officer model is 4 inches either way in barrel and frame.

While it has a match grade trigger, stainless match grade fully supported bull barrel, extended safety lever, beaver tail and competition lock work.

I also like the plain, rugged flat black combat parkerizing of it’s finish, and the non ambidextrous safety and magazine release. It has all the high grade features for fast competition or combat, while keeping that plain, battle ready look of a basic G.I. 1911.
